Ireland's Curtis Campher created history on Thursday by taking five wickets in five balls - the first-ever instance in men's professional cricket. Campher achieved the feat while playing for Munster Reds in a match of Inter-Provincial T20 Trophy against North-West Warriors. He recorded figures of 5/16 in his 2.3 overs.
